BELLEAIR, Fla. – The $4 billion Southeast Corporate recently elected its new directors at its 26th Annual Meeting held at the Belleview Biltmore Resort & Spa here. Ron Gracie, president/CEO of Coastline FCU in Jacksonville, Fla., and Joe Mangum, president/CEO of Mississippi Telco FCU in Pearl, Miss., were each re-elected to three-year terms. Linda Darling, executive vice president/CFO at Suncoast Schools FCU was also elected to a three-year term, succeeding John Blount, president/CEO of Central Florida Postal CU. The board elected the following officers who will serve until the 2004 Annual Meeting: *Chairman Jim Mitchell, president/CEO Army Aviation Center FCU *Vice Chairman Ron Fye, president/CEO Florida Commerce CU *Treasurer Ron Gracie, president/CEO Coastline FCU *Secretary Tim McMurry, president/CEO PowerNet Credit Union
